Dental Care in COVID Times

Studies have found out that routine dental care may protect against severe covid complications, The patient should continue routine dental appointments in order to achieve oral hygiene interventions gum or periodontal and dental treatments which have the potential to decrease the bacterial load and immunity and systemic inflamatory response thereby decreasing the severity and risk associated to covid.

Dentist need to treat and work in mouth area that can potentially transmit the infection or virus in mouth, teeth band around nose, these areas are unavoidable during the dental treatment so by taking all methods of precautions such as wearing a mask and shield, use gloves and frequent hand wash and mouth wash against covid.
